Mikel Arteta Takes Big Decision Regarding The Arsenal Forward

Mikel Arteta Takes Big Decision Regarding The Arsenal Forward

It’s no secret that West Ham United, under the management of David Moyes, has developed an interest in Folarin Balogun from Arsenal. Nevertheless, a report from Football Transfers suggests that Mikel Arteta’s Arsenal are not willing to part ways with the young prodigy.

The proposed deal involves England international midfielder Declan Rice heading to Arsenal. David Moyes and his team are hoping to entice Arsenal with a player swap. However, Arsenal are reported to have declined this offer. The reasons behind their decision point towards Balogun’s potential importance in the upcoming season.

Arteta’s refusal to use Balogun as part of the Rice deal indicates the high esteem in which the player is held at Arsenal

Mikel Arteta, the Spanish manager of Arsenal, is believed to be planning a significant role for Balogun. His intention is to include the forward in the pre-season squad. According to the same Football Transfers report, Arteta sees a bright future for the US international and wants him to remain at the club.

Arteta’s refusal to use Balogun as part of the Rice deal indicates the high esteem in which the player is held at Arsenal. Despite the allure of having a seasoned player like Rice in the squad, the promise of Balogun’s talent has been deemed too great to sacrifice.

Discussions surrounding Balogun’s future at the club are ongoing. Arteta, evidently valuing the forward’s potential, is eager to see how the youngster develops. It seems that Arsenal’s desire for Rice will not be allowed to jeopardize Balogun’s future at the club.

The Football Transfers report suggests that this decision is a sign of Arsenal’s long-term vision. This approach, prioritizing the nurturing of young talent over immediate gains, is an integral part of Arteta’s management style.
